0

我正在使用教程通过 OctoPack 部署 dacpac。

http://kwilson.me.uk/blog/deploy-a-database-project-dacpac-using-octopusdeploy-and-powershell/

我收到一条错误消息:

使用“5”参数调用“部署”的异常:“具有指定 instance_id 的 DacInstance 不存在。” 在 Deploy.ps1 + $d.Deploy <<<< ($dp, $dbName, $TRUE, $dacProfile.DeployOptions) + CategoryInfo : NotSpecified: (:) [], ParentContainsErrorRecordException + FullyQualifiedErrorId : DotNetMethodException

有没有其他人遇到过这个问题?是什么原因造成的?它说有 5 个参数,但我只数了 4 个,而且没有一个是 instance_id。

4

1 回答 1

0

根据经验,我可以看出Octopus Deploy Community Step Template SQL - Deploy DACPAC运行良好。无需编写 PowerShell 脚本。将此步骤模板添加到 Octopus,将其添加到您的项目中,填写变量,然后就可以使用了。

于 2017-06-12T08:17:06.760 回答